  • A trip to Cowboy Land

    Although it isn't a landform that most people associate with the Arctic, the area around Arctic Bay has a number of "badlands" around. Spots filled with hoodoos and other wildly eroded rock.  Probably the most accessible here is a spot that is known locally as Cowboy Canyon, or alternatively Cowboy Land (I prefer Canyon).  Sunday

  • Scenes from a Quest

    As Darcy and Kennie have already more than ably reported on, Monday was the start of the 2009 Nunavut Quest, the Inuit style dog team race. This year the race runs between Arctic Bay and Pond Inlet.  Below the fold are some photos from the start of the race.
